Bloomington ReStore A Favorite Option

An excellent option that is a must-visit in Bloomington is Bloomington ReStore. Bloomington ReStore, and operated by Habitat for Humanity. The non-profit home improvement store and donation center takes donations of both gently second hand furniture, appliances home accessories, building materials including. Sales from donated goods support Habitat's efforts to make affordable housing available to low-income families.

Make preparations for donation

If you've picked an appropriate donation site:

  1. Clean and Repair Take care to ensure that the furniture is clean and in good condition.
  2. Make a schedule for a Drop-off or pick-up You can coordinate with the donation center to drop off your furniture or plan a pickup depending on the availability.
  3. Request a Receipt When you record your tax deductions, you should ask for a receipt from the charity. This could be used in order to claim a tax deduction for the price of furniture you donated.
